Understanding the Regulatory Landscape for Acupuncture Practitioners in the UK

In the United Kingdom, the oversight of acupuncture practitioners is primarily managed by the esteemed British Acupuncture Council (BAcC). Founded in 1995, the BAcC is committed to upholding high standards of practice and professionalism within the field of acupuncture. Members of this respected organization are required to undergo rigorous training, ensuring that practitioners possess a profound understanding of both the theoretical and practical aspects of acupuncture. This comprehensive training provides reassurance to patients seeking treatment for various conditions, including chronic fatigue.

Furthermore, the BAcC has established a stringent code of ethics that all practitioners must adhere to, fostering a secure and professional atmosphere for treatment. This regulatory framework is essential for maintaining public confidence and ensuring the efficacy of acupuncture as a therapeutic option. Patients are encouraged to seek practitioners affiliated with the BAcC, as this association denotes a commitment to high professional standards and continuous education.

The regulation of acupuncture not only serves to protect patients but also strengthens the legitimacy of the practice as a credible healthcare alternative within the UK. As awareness of acupuncture continues to expand, more individuals are turning to this treatment for chronic fatigue, reassured by the knowledge that their practitioners comply with stringent standards of care and professionalism.

Understanding the Financial Aspects and Insurance Coverage for Acupuncture Services

The cost of acupuncture treatments in the UK can vary widely, influenced by factors such as location, practitioner experience, and session duration. On average, patients can expect to invest between £40 and £80 per session. While this may seem like a substantial expenditure for those battling chronic fatigue, many individuals find that the benefits far outweigh the costs.

Patients should also explore their insurance options, as some health insurance plans in the UK may cover acupuncture sessions. It is advisable to check with your provider to understand the extent of coverage and any requirements necessary for reimbursement. Additionally, some practitioners may offer sliding scale fees or package deals that can make regular treatments more affordable.

Investing in acupuncture for chronic fatigue can yield long-term health benefits, making it a worthwhile consideration for those seeking relief. The combination of enhanced energy levels, improved sleep, and reduced fatigue symptoms often leads to an improved quality of life, underscoring the value of this ancient practice within modern health management.

What to Anticipate During Your First Acupuncture Consultation

Entering an acupuncture clinic for the first time can feel intimidating, especially for those unfamiliar with the practice. During your initial visit, you will undergo a thorough consultation with your practitioner. This assessment is crucial for tailoring treatments to your specific needs, particularly in managing chronic fatigue.

Your practitioner will likely inquire about your medical history, lifestyle, and specific symptoms related to your fatigue. They may also examine your sleep patterns, emotional health, and any other conditions that could impact your overall well-being. This holistic approach enables the practitioner to gain a clearer understanding of your health, ensuring that the treatment plan is customized to effectively address the underlying causes of your chronic fatigue.

Once the consultation is complete, your practitioner will explain what to expect during the acupuncture session itself. Understanding the process can alleviate any apprehensions and enhance your overall experience. Typically, the practitioner will select specific acupuncture points based on your assessment, using sterilized, single-use needles to stimulate these areas with precision.

Frequently Asked Questions Surrounding Acupuncture Practices

What is acupuncture’s role in addressing chronic fatigue?

Acupuncture for chronic fatigue involves the insertion of fine needles into specific points on the body, stimulating energy flow, alleviating symptoms of fatigue, and enhancing overall well-being, ultimately leading to improved health outcomes.

How does acupuncture help alleviate fatigue symptoms?

Acupuncture helps by enhancing energy levels, reducing stress, and improving sleep quality, all of which contribute to alleviating the debilitating symptoms associated with chronic fatigue syndrome.

Is acupuncture a safe option for patients undergoing treatment?

Yes, acupuncture is generally regarded as safe when performed by qualified practitioners. It has minimal side effects and can serve as a valuable complementary treatment for chronic fatigue and related conditions.

How many acupuncture sessions are typically required for chronic fatigue?

The number of sessions required varies from individual to individual. However, many patients benefit from a series of treatments over several weeks or months to achieve optimal results and sustained relief from symptoms.

Can acupuncture be effectively combined with other treatment modalities?

Absolutely. Acupuncture can be effectively combined with other therapies, such as physical therapy, dietary changes, and mental health treatments, to enhance overall health and well-being while addressing chronic fatigue.

Will my insurance cover acupuncture sessions?

Some private health insurance plans in the UK may cover acupuncture treatments. It is advisable to check with your provider for specific coverage details and any requirements for reimbursement.

How do I locate a qualified acupuncturist near me?

You can locate a qualified acupuncturist through the British Acupuncture Council’s directory, which lists practitioners who meet stringent professional standards and are accredited in their practice.

What should I expect during my initial acupuncture session?

During your first session, you can expect a thorough consultation where your practitioner will assess your health and discuss your specific fatigue symptoms before beginning treatment tailored to your needs.

Are there any side effects associated with acupuncture?

While side effects are rare, some individuals may experience mild soreness or bruising at the needle sites. These reactions are typically short-lived and considered minor compared to the overall benefits of treatment.

How long does an acupuncture session generally last?

An acupuncture session typically lasts between 30 and 60 minutes, depending on the practitioner’s approach and the complexity of the treatment required for your specific condition.
